Centrifugal Type MVR Compressor refers to a mechanical vapor recompression machine that uses a centrifugal impeller, turbo fan or centrifugal blower structure to increase the pressure and temperature of secondary vapor, so that the vapor can be reused as a heating medium in industrial thermal processes. It includes centrifugal MVR compressors, MVR blowers and MVR fans under the same centrifugal or radial-flow compression principle. This product can recover low-grade vapor, reduce fresh steam consumption, lower operating energy cost and improve the thermal efficiency of evaporation, crystallization, drying and other heat-intensive processes. It is widely used in chemicals, food and beverage, pharmaceuticals, environmental protection, wastewater treatment, salt and mineral processing, pulp and paper, and other industrial fields requiring continuous vapor recycling and energy saving.
In 2025, global Centrifugal Type MVR Compressor production reached approximately 3,048 Units, with an average global market price of around US$ 132 k per unit.
The upstream raw materials of Centrifugal Type MVR Compressors mainly include stainless steel, carbon steel, alloy steel, castings, forgings, impellers or rotors, shafts, bearings, seals, motors, etc. Major upstream suppliers may include ArcelorMittal, Baosteel Group, Nippon Steel, SKF, NSK, etc.
The downstream applications covered in this report are Evaporator, Crystallization, Dryer and Others. The typical customers including BASF、DuPont, etc.
The gross margin of Centrifugal Type MVR Compressors is at approximately 25%–40%.
By application, Centrifugal Type MVR Compressors are mainly used in Evaporator, Crystallization, Dryer and Others. In Evaporator applications, the compressor recompresses secondary vapor generated by evaporation and sends it back to the heating side of the evaporator, significantly reducing external steam demand and improving energy efficiency in wastewater concentration, food concentration, chemical solution concentration and pharmaceutical evaporation. In Crystallization applications, the product supports evaporation crystallization, salt recovery, brine concentration and zero-liquid-discharge systems, where continuous operation, corrosion resistance, stable pressure rise and high reliability are critical. In Dryer applications, it is used to recover and upgrade moisture vapor generated during drying, enabling heat reuse in sludge drying, pulp and paper, food drying, biomass drying and chemical drying processes.
Market Driving Factors for Centrifugal Type MVR Compressors include the rising pressure on industrial energy saving and carbon reduction, which increases demand for vapor heat recovery technologies; the high cost of steam, natural gas and electricity, which encourages plants to adopt high-efficiency thermal recycling equipment; stricter wastewater treatment and zero-liquid-discharge requirements, which drive demand for evaporation and crystallization systems equipped with centrifugal vapor recompression; the expansion of chemical, food, pharmaceutical and environmental protection industries, where continuous evaporation and drying processes require reliable energy-saving equipment; the increasing maturity of high-speed motors, centrifugal impellers, magnetic bearings, variable-frequency control and digital monitoring, which improves equipment efficiency and reliability; the growing preference for skid-mounted and modular systems, which shortens installation cycles and reduces engineering complexity; and the need for stable long-term operation in large industrial plants, where centrifugal equipment has advantages in large flow rate, continuous service and lower specific energy consumption.
Market Restraints for Centrifugal Type MVR Compressors include high initial investment, especially for high-speed, high-pressure, corrosion-resistant or customized systems; strong engineering dependence, because equipment selection must match vapor flow, temperature, pressure rise, medium composition and process control conditions; high technical requirements for impeller design, rotor dynamics, sealing, anti-surge control, vibration control and system integration; corrosion and scaling risks in high-salt wastewater, chemical evaporation and crystallization processes, which may increase material cost and maintenance requirements; sensitivity to operating condition fluctuation, since unstable vapor load, entrained droplets or non-condensable gases may affect compressor efficiency and reliability; competition from roots blowers, screw compressors, thermal vapor recompression, multi-effect evaporation and conventional steam heating in certain low-pressure or cost-sensitive applications; and limited service capability in some regions, where lack of experienced commissioning, maintenance and spare-parts support may restrict adoption.
